London: British Admiralty, 1907 (1921). . An engraved chart on heavy stock, uncolored, sheet size 40 x 27.5 inches. Published 2nd April 1907; Small corrections (printed) to 1921. Original vertical fold. A nice clean copy, some small additions in red pen. In lower right: "Engraved by Davies & Company.". Chart number is 3637. Small typed label on verso giving chart & folio info. Published under the Superintendence of Rear Admiral A. Mostyn Field. Plans of anchorages in Chatham Strait and Frederick Sound: Red Bluff Bay, Herring Bay and Chapin Bay, Hoggatt Bay, Gut Bay, and Surprise Harbour and Murder Cove. Murder Cove was so named for the killing of two gold prospectors in retaliation for the killing of two Tlingit tribesmen, which precipitated the fighting between the Tlingit and the US Government known as the Kake War.
